Miami RedHawks vs Buffalo Bulls football: UB depth chart for the short week

After a strong showing against Ohio and running into a short week, it shouldn't be too much of a surprise that UB's starters are almost entirely unchanged. Other than a flip of Andrews Dadeboe and Brandon Stanback, which seems a near-weekly occurrence, the first string is the same.

There are a handful of changes among the offensive backups, though. I didn't notice Roubbens Joseph on Saturday, but some have said he got into the game, and he now moves into the two-deep along with Matt Murphy on the line.

Mason Schreck returns to his spot among the tight ends, and Brandon Smiley has impressed enough to now appear among the top four receivers.

The biggest news continues to be Anthone Taylor's leg/ankle injury that held him out of the Ohio win. I imagine we'll hear more about it from Lance Leipold at this afternoon's press conference, but for now Taylor remains off the two-deep.
